What HVAC services costs in Saint Paul, MN (2026)
| Job | Typical range (USD) | Unit |
|---|---|---|
| Service call / diagnostic | $80–$210 | per visit |
| Common repair | $160–$470 | per job |
| Gas furnace replacement | $4,000–$10,500 | per job |
| Central AC installation | $4,100–$8,300 | per job |
| Ducted heat pump | $4,700–$12,600 | per job |
Estimates: typical US ranges adjusted for Saint Paul's regional price level (about 5% above the national average; BEA RPP 2024 all items, MSA). Get two or three quotes for your exact job.

What's different about HVAC services in Saint Paul
Saint Paul HVAC work has to cover winter heating and summer cooling. At MSP Airport, normal January averages are 23.6°F high and 7.3°F low, while July averages are 83.4°F high and 63.5°F low. In Highland Park, Summit Hill, and Dayton's Bluff, the city’s older housing stock can make equipment age and condition an important part of an HVAC assessment. Saint Paul reports a 69-year median residential-unit age, and 57% of its single-family, duplex, and triplex structures were built before 1930.
For diagnosis, electrical, gas, or refrigerant work, use a certified HVAC technician. Minnesota has no state HVAC license, but contractors must file a DLI mechanical bond and may need municipal licensing; verify the bond and local requirement. Refrigerant work requires certified technicians. A new or replaced furnace, air conditioner, or gas equipment is among the work that needs a residential permit, so confirm requirements with the Saint Paul Department of Safety and Inspections. Winter no-heat and summer no-cooling calls have the highest demand; non-urgent service is best booked in spring or fall.

Licensing and permits in Minnesota
No state licence. Minnesota Department of Labor and Industry. Minnesota has no state HVAC license, but contractors must file a DLI mechanical bond and may need municipal licensing; verify the bond and local requirement.
The local building official/municipality issues residential permits under the Minnesota State Building Code; confirm local requirements before work, since ordinary repairs and listed exemptions may not need one. In Saint Paul, permits come from the Saint Paul Department of Safety and Inspections.
Tax: Labor to construct, repair, alter, or improve real property is generally not taxable; separately stated HVAC repair labor is not taxable, while HVAC cleaning is taxable.
Best time to book in Saint Paul
Book non-urgent service in spring or fall; winter no-heat and summer no-cooling calls have the highest demand. Peak demand: January, February, June, July and August. Typical job length: 1–8 hours; system replacements 1–3 days.
DIY or pro? Homeowners can replace filters and keep outdoor units clear; hire a certified HVAC technician for diagnosis, electrical, gas, or refrigerant work.

What HVAC permits are needed in Saint Paul, MN?
New or replaced furnaces, air conditioners, and gas equipment are listed as work needing a residential permit. Confirm local requirements with the Saint Paul Department of Safety and Inspections before work begins.
Do I need a licensed HVAC contractor in Minnesota?
Minnesota has no state HVAC license, but contractors must file a DLI mechanical bond and may need municipal licensing. Verify the bond and local requirement; refrigerant work requires certified technicians.
